中祁连热水大坂地区寒武纪埃达克岩:对北祁连洋俯冲的启示
Cambrian adakite in the Reshuidaban area of the middle Qilian Mountains:Implications for subduction of the North Qilian Ocean

The Qilian orogenic belt has been in a subduction environment since the Cambrian-Ordovician period,but the subduction polarity of the North Qilian Ocean remains controversial.This paper conducts petrological,whole-rock geochemical,LA-ICP-MS zircon U-Pb age,Lu-Hf isotopic,and Sr-Nd isotopic analyses on the granodiorite exposed in the Reshuidaban area with a large outcrop area on the northern side of the central Qilian,to explore its petrogenesis,tectonic background,and implications for the subduction polarity of the North Qilian Ocean.The granodiorite rocks in the Reshuidaban area of the middle Qilian Mountains belong to the calc-alkaline series and quasi-peraluminous rocks,and Ⅰ-type granite,LA-ICP-MS zircon U-Pb dating indicates an age of 500~496 Ma,corresponding to the Late Cambrian.The rocks are exhibit high SiO2(62.96%~67.76%),Al2O3(16.19%~17.85%),and Na2O(3.44%~4.26%).They are depleted in heavy rare earth elements,and with high Sr(1 044.39×10-6~1 235.15×10-6),Sr/Y(66.9~132.3),La(35.92×10-6~48.27×10-6),and(La/Yb)N(20.51~36.94),showing the geochemical characteristics of the adakite.The rock exhibit depleted Nd isotopic compositions with εNd(t)values ranging from-3.0 to-2.1,and magmatic zircons show εHf(t)values from-6.158 to+1.656.It is concluded that the Cambrian granodiorite of the Reshuidaban is adakite formed by partial melting of the lower crust of the overlying plate during the subduction stage of the North Qilian Ocean to the middle Qilian microcontinent,which further confirms that the North Qilian Ocean has experienced the process of subduction to the south.关键词
